NEWS
Test Adapter HeatingControl v2.12.x
-
Ich habe das visuelle Problem, das teils die aktuell extern Temperaturen nicht angezeigt werden, intern ebenso.
Bei extern sind es Zigbee Sensoren die bei einer Temperaturänderung von einem halben Grad etwas senden,
aufgrund Energierichtlinien.
Die Thermostate sind ELV Max mit dem Max Cube Adapter.Dadurch bedingt haut sich wahrscheinlich mein Log auch hiermit zu.
heatingcontrol.0 2022-04-06 09:06:14.134 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:06:14 int. Sensor update 05.04.2022 22:47:39 = timediff 618.5735999999999 heatingcontrol.0 2022-04-06 09:05:13.154 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:05:13 int. Sensor update 05.04.2022 22:47:39 = timediff 617.5531666666667 heatingcontrol.0 2022-04-06 09:05:13.051 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:05:13 int. Sensor update 05.04.2022 22:47:39 = timediff 617.5554666666667 heatingcontrol.0 2022-04-06 09:04:13.920 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:04:13 int. Sensor update 05.04.2022 22:47:39 = timediff 616.5651166666667 heatingcontrol.0 2022-04-06 09:04:13.763 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:04:13 int. Sensor update 05.04.2022 22:47:39 = timediff 616.5674166666666 heatingcontrol.0 2022-04-06 09:03:13.241 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:03:13 int. Sensor update 05.04.2022 22:47:39 = timediff 615.5544666666666 heatingcontrol.0 2022-04-06 09:03:13.124 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:03:13 int. Sensor update 05.04.2022 22:47:39 = timediff 615.5567666666667 heatingcontrol.0 2022-04-06 09:02:14.590 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:02:14 int. Sensor update 05.04.2022 22:47:39 = timediff 614.5765166666666 heatingcontrol.0 2022-04-06 09:02:14.446 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:02:14 int. Sensor update 05.04.2022 22:47:39 = timediff 614.5788166666666 heatingcontrol.0 2022-04-06 09:01:13.708 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:01:13 int. Sensor update 05.04.2022 22:47:39 = timediff 613.5627166666667 heatingcontrol.0 2022-04-06 09:01:13.618 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:01:13 int. Sensor update 05.04.2022 22:47:39 = timediff 613.5650166666667 heatingcontrol.0 2022-04-06 09:00:13.151 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:00:13 int. Sensor update 05.04.2022 22:47:39 = timediff 612.553 heatingcontrol.0 2022-04-06 09:00:13.035 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 09:00:13 int. Sensor update 05.04.2022 22:47:39 = timediff 612.5553 heatingcontrol.0 2022-04-06 08:59:13.719 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:59:13 int. Sensor update 05.04.2022 22:47:39 = timediff 611.56285 heatingcontrol.0 2022-04-06 08:59:13.626 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:59:13 int. Sensor update 05.04.2022 22:47:39 = timediff 611.56515 heatingcontrol.0 2022-04-06 08:58:13.091 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:58:12 int. Sensor update 05.04.2022 22:47:39 = timediff 610.5525166666666 heatingcontrol.0 2022-04-06 08:58:13.006 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:58:12 int. Sensor update 05.04.2022 22:47:39 = timediff 610.5548166666666 heatingcontrol.0 2022-04-06 08:57:14.228 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:57:14 int. Sensor update 05.04.2022 22:47:39 = timediff 609.5713166666667 heatingcontrol.0 2022-04-06 08:57:14.134 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:57:14 int. Sensor update 05.04.2022 22:47:39 = timediff 609.5736166666667 heatingcontrol.0 2022-04-06 08:56:13.851 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:56:13 int. Sensor update 05.04.2022 22:47:39 = timediff 608.5651 heatingcontrol.0 2022-04-06 08:56:13.761 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:56:13 int. Sensor update 05.04.2022 22:47:39 = timediff 608.5674 heatingcontrol.0 2022-04-06 08:55:39.610 warn Partyraum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:55:39 int. Sensor update 06.04.2022 08:02:40 = timediff 52.99156666666667 heatingcontrol.0 2022-04-06 08:55:13.128 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:55:13 int. Sensor update 05.04.2022 22:47:39 = timediff 607.5529 heatingcontrol.0 2022-04-06 08:55:13.028 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:55:13 int. Sensor update 05.04.2022 22:47:39 = timediff 607.5552 heatingcontrol.0 2022-04-06 08:54:13.628 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:54:13 int. Sensor update 05.04.2022 22:47:39 = timediff 606.5613666666667 heatingcontrol.0 2022-04-06 08:54:13.537 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:54:13 int. Sensor update 05.04.2022 22:47:39 = timediff 606.5636666666667 heatingcontrol.0 2022-04-06 08:53:13.801 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:53:13 int. Sensor update 05.04.2022 22:47:39 = timediff 605.5642666666666 heatingcontrol.0 2022-04-06 08:53:13.710 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:53:13 int. Sensor update 05.04.2022 22:47:39 = timediff 605.5665666666666 heatingcontrol.0 2022-04-06 08:52:13.824 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:52:13 int. Sensor update 05.04.2022 22:47:39 = timediff 604.5632499999999 heatingcontrol.0 2022-04-06 08:52:13.652 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:52:13 int. Sensor update 05.04.2022 22:47:39 = timediff 604.5655499999999 heatingcontrol.0 2022-04-06 08:51:13.853 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:51:13 int. Sensor update 05.04.2022 22:47:39 = timediff 603.5650833333333 heatingcontrol.0 2022-04-06 08:51:13.760 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:51:13 int. Sensor update 05.04.2022 22:47:39 = timediff 603.5673833333333 heatingcontrol.0 2022-04-06 08:50:46.055 warn Werkraum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:50:46 int. Sensor update 06.04.2022 06:44:40 = timediff 126.09938333333334 heatingcontrol.0 2022-04-06 08:50:30.567 warn Badezim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:50:30 int. Sensor update 06.04.2022 06:40:40 = timediff 129.8414 heatingcontrol.0 2022-04-06 08:50:14.440 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:50:14 int. Sensor update 05.04.2022 22:47:39 = timediff 602.5747 heatingcontrol.0 2022-04-06 08:50:14.337 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:50:14 int. Sensor update 05.04.2022 22:47:39 = timediff 602.577 heatingcontrol.0 2022-04-06 08:49:13.231 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:49:13 int. Sensor update 05.04.2022 22:47:39 = timediff 601.5547166666668 heatingcontrol.0 2022-04-06 08:49:13.138 warn Wohnzim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:49:13 int. Sensor update 05.04.2022 22:47:39 = timediff 601.5570166666668 heatingcontrol.0 2022-04-06 08:48:14.313 warn Esszimmer Temp offset calculation skipped, time difference too long, ext Sensor update 06.04.2022 08:48:14 int. Sensor update 05.04.2022 22:47:39 = timediff 600.57276666666
-
@cino Du hast einen Zeitunterschied von ca. 10 h zwischen update des internen und externen Sensors. Du kannst den check aber ausschalten
Hier einfach 0 eintragen.. -
@nightfly6379 Ich verstehe noch nicht so recht, was du erreichen willst. Der Adapter gibt doch dem Thermostat eigentlich nur die jeweils gültige Zieltemperatur...
-
@rene_hm Ich möchte in meiner HomeApp (Apple) bei bedarf die Heizung manuell steuern bzw. für einen Raum abschalten können. Dafür muss in der App der eingekreiste Regler auf "Heizen" oder "Aus" gestellt werden. Dabei soll das Script für diesen Raum deaktiviert werden.
-
@nightfly6379 ist doch eigentlich alles schon da an Datenpunkten bzw. Funktionen.
für jeden Raum hast du einen Datenpunkt isActive - damit kannst du für jeden Raum Script on/off setzen.
extern Temperatur setzen z. B. am Thermostat direkt oder entsprechender Datenpunkt des Thermostat oder what ever - setzt den Thermostat im Adapter auf "manual" - genaues Verhalten einfach in der Konfig des Adapters einstellen. -
Warum werden mir nicht alle Räume angezeigt und warum blinkt der Fensterkontakt in der Küche? Muss ich noch irgendwelche Einstellungen vornehmen?
-
@lustig29 Das sind ja nur Beispiele, das musst du schon selbst erstellen.
Die Anleitung hast du gelesen? -
Hallo,
ich muss jetzt auch mal was fragen, da ich auf dem Schlauch stehe. Möglich ist auch, dass die Frage, das Problem schon mal geschildert wurde, aber bei über 2600 Beiträgen ist es nicht möglich alles zu lesen.
Vorweg, eingesetzt werden die Wand- und Heizkörperthermostate von Homematic, inkl. Fensterkontakte. Über die CCU3 sind sie jeweils zu Heizgruppen zusammengeführt und laufen.
Ich habe gestern den Adapter mal installiert, um zu schauen ob ich dadurch die ganze Heizungssteuerung besser in meine VIS integrieren kann, so mit Urlaubsmodus, Sommerbetrieb usw. ich habe dann das erste Zimmer eingerichtet. Beim rumspielen mit dem Urlaubsmodus hat sich nach dem Aktivieren aber irgendwie nichts getan, es wurde der Thermostat nicht abgeschaltet. Nach dem lesen der Beschreibung in Github war dann z.b. von dem Pfad Profiles.0.room.absolute.VacationAbsentDecrease etc. die Rede, wo man genau die entsprechende Zieltemp für den Modus einstellt, nur, diesen Pfad gibt es bei mir nicht, nicht da wo er sein soll und wo er bei anderen Usern auf deren Screenshots zusehen ist.
Ich habe dann die Instanz gelöscht und neu angefangen, aber der Pfad für ..rooms.absolute.. wurde wieder nicht angelegt. Habe ich etwas übersehen oder muß man diese Pfade eventuell manuell anlegen?
Vielen Dank vorab für eure Tipps.
-
Oh mann, anstatt zu editieren, bin ich auf Zitieren gekommen...
Ich wollte noch ergänzen, dass bei mir kein Pfad .profiles.0. angelegt wird, bei mir gehts mit .profiles.1. los.
-
@palm_maniac sagte in Test Adapter HeatingControl v2.8.x:
profiles.0. angelegt wird, bei mir gehts mit .profiles.1. los
Das ist richtig, ab Version 2.0 starten die Profile mit 1.
und zu deinem eigentlichen Problem: du muss den Absenkmodus einschalten (relativ oder absolut). Das wird im admin des Adapters unter Profile gemacht...
-
@rene_hm Bingo, das wars, jetzt sind die Datenpunkte da. Vielen Dank.
-
Gibt es bei dem Adapter einen globalen DP den ich nutzen kann um meine Therme ein und auszuschalten?
Bei Domoticz gab es damals einen Skript, der die Ventilstellungen ausgelesen hat, und dann halt nach Raum Prioritäten hinzugefügt und dementsprechend die Therme ein und ausschalten konnte.
-
@Rene_HM , ich hätte da noch etwas auf dem Herzen. Im Moment sind die Modis wie UrlaubAbwesend, Heizperiode usw. alle Systemweit, also wirken sich gleichzeitig auf alle konfigurierten Räume aus, richtig?
Wenn ja, wäre es möglich diese Punkte pro Raum aktivierbar zu machen? Der Hintergrund bei uns ist der, dass z.b. die Räume auf der Südseite früher ihre Heizperiode beenden als die Räume auf der Nordseite. Desweiteren kommt es auch mal vor, dass nicht alle Urlaub Außerhalb machen, also nur bestimmte Räume für den entsprechenden Zeitraum in den Urlaubsmodus sollen. Auch die Anwesenheitssteuerung scheint aktuell nur Adapterweit zu funktionieren, dabei müßten z.b. wenn ich nicht zuhause bin, nur bestimmte Räume abgesenkt werden.
Wie müßte ich eigentlich den Adapter konfigurieren, damit sich die Profile des Adapters nicht mit den Heizprofilen des Homematic Systems in die Wolle bekommen? Ich würde die HM-Profile ungern löschen, da sie ja eine Ausfallsicherung darstellen, wenn iobroker in Abwesenheit mal ausfällt.
Vielen Dank schon mal für die Geduld und die Antworten. Ein toller Adapter, der in mir die Frage aufkeimen läßt, wieso ich ihn nicht schon längst benutzt habe.
-
@palm_maniac sagte in Test Adapter HeatingControl v2.8.x:
Wenn ja, wäre es möglich diese Punkte pro Raum aktivierbar zu machen?
Die Idee ist, das entweder mit verschiedenen Profilen oder (im worst case) mit mehreren Instanzen des Adapters zu lösen.
Wie müßte ich eigentlich den Adapter konfigurieren...
Hier muss man sich entscheiden, entweder Adapter oder HM-Profile. Beides gleichzeitig geht nicht. Wenn man den Adapter verwendet, sollten die Thermostate auf "manuell" stehen.
-
@cino sagte in Test Adapter HeatingControl v2.8.x:
Gibt es bei dem Adapter einen globalen DP den ich nutzen kann um meine Therme ein und auszuschalten?
Im Moment gehe ich davon aus, dass die Therme merkt, ob Energie benötigt wird oder nicht.
Ein separater DP zur Abschaltung der Therme ist nicht vorgesehen, da ja auch die Regelung der Ventile i.d.R. außerhalb des Adapters vorgenommen wird. Ventilstellung auslesen wäre zu speziell für diesen Adapter... -
@rene_hm sagte in Test Adapter HeatingControl v2.8.x:
... Ventilstellung auslesen wäre zu speziell für diesen Adapter...
Könnte man nicht statt dessen einfach zusammenfassend sagen alle Soll Temperaturen wurden wurden erreicht/überschritten und somit wird gerade keine Heizanforderung erwartet
zugegeben ein langer Name -
Hallo,
so, ich habe jetzt für jeden Raum eine eigene Instanz eingerichtet, sonst hätte ich sie nicht getrennt steuern können. Ich habe dann mal testweise in einem Raum HeatingPeriodActive auf false gesetzt. Der State des Raums zeigt dann No heating an. Soweit so richtig, aber, der Thermostat schaltet nicht ab, also auf Off, was in meinem Fall 4.5Grad wären. Er läuft weiter mit der gerade aktuellen Zieltemp. Wo habe ich noch einen Fehler drin?
PS: Habs gefunden.
-
Keine Ahnung ob ich es überlesen habe, aber kann ich auch mal einen Thermostat manuell starten zu heizen ohne das der Adapter den gleich wieder deaktiviert? Also wenigstens bis zur nächsten Periode im Profil?
MfG eMd
-
-
Über welchen Datenpunkt muß ich eigentlich die Temp ändern, wenn ich z.b. mal manuell die Zieltemp von 21 auf 22 Grad stellen will bis zur nächsten Periode? Es gibt ja 2 Datenpunkte, CurrentTarget und CurrentTimePeriodTemperature, aber egal wo ich testweise die Temp ändere, es wird nicht ans Thermostat übertragen und nach kurzer Zeit springt der Wert wieder auf den voreingestellten für die entsprechende Periode. Geht das überhaupt direkt über den Adapter, oder muß man solche manuellen Änderungen über den Datenpunkt des Thermostates vornehmen?
PS: Man sollte nach Stunden vor dem PC einfach mal ne Pause machen, dann sieht man auch die Datenpunkte wieder und den Zusammenhang.